Currently we support only static linking with kernel's libbpf
(tools/lib/bpf). This patch adds LIBBPF_DYNAMIC compile variable
that triggers libbpf detection and bpf dynamic linking:

$ make -C tools/bpf/bpftool make LIBBPF_DYNAMIC=1

If libbpf is not installed, build (with LIBBPF_DYNAMIC=1) stops with:

$ make -C tools/bpf/bpftool LIBBPF_DYNAMIC=1
Auto-detecting system features:
... libbfd: [ on ]
... disassembler-four-args: [ on ]
... zlib: [ on ]
... libbpf: [ OFF ]

Makefile:102: *** Error: No libbpf devel library found, please install libbpf-devel or libbpf-dev.

Adding LIBBPF_DIR compile variable to allow linking with
libbpf installed into specific directory:

$ make -C tools/lib/bpf/ prefix=/tmp/libbpf/ install_lib install_headers
$ make -C tools/bpf/bpftool/ LIBBPF_DYNAMIC=1 LIBBPF_DIR=/tmp/libbpf/

It might be needed to clean build tree first because features
framework does not detect the change properly:

$ make -C tools/build/feature clean
$ make -C tools/bpf/bpftool/ clean

Since bpftool uses bits of libbpf that are not exported as public API in
the .so version, we also pass in libbpf.a to the linker, which allows it to
pick up the private functions from the static library without having to
expose them as ABI.
